Output 27d7c75dcbfb6ec8f2d1af819d44ce93f254bea50659b4706b2141fb1a75fb71:12

value
1500000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03f373f6d5e8d0df65edfb9680643c649c004e5a OP_EQUAL
address
323ubXeVADrR9MfpTTxzoKQDsz2FCN8Kfe
transaction
27d7c75dcbfb6ec8f2d1af819d44ce93f254bea50659b4706b2141fb1a75fb71
confirmations
322860
spent
true